    Abstract: A display system for a camera which can make a display of a focal length of the camera on an existing display device for display of a photographing frame count of a film without provision of an additional display device and without increasing the number of display segments of the existing display device. The display system comprises a display means, a first display control means for controlling the display means to display a frame count of a film, a taking lens having a variable focal length, a detecting means for detecting a focal length of the taking lens, a second display control means for controlling the display means to display the focal length of the taking lens detected by the detecting means, and a changing means for alternatively rendering the first or second display control means effective. The display means thus normally displays a current frame count of a film in the camera but displays a current focal length of the taking lens, for example, when the focal length of the taking lens is being varied.

    Abstract: A light-weight zoom lens system manufacturable at a low cost comprising, in the order from the object side, a first lens unit having positive refractive power, a second lens unit having negative refractive power, a third lens unit having positive refractive power and a fourth lens unit having positive refractive power, and adapted in such a manner that said first lens unit and said fourth lens unit are fixed at the zooming time, whereas said second lens unit and said third lens unit are shifted along the optical axis while varying the airspace reserved therebetween. Said second lens unit comprises one or two lens elements and said third lens unit comprises a single lens element, whereby said zoom lens system comprises a small number of lens elements.

    Abstract: A signal containing a frequency-domain channel estimation value is received and a time-domain channel estimation value is computed by way of DFT computations. An Mth DFT computation, with which the DFT computation begins, is determined according to the number of data, having been not replaced with ‘0’, out of the N pieces of data constituting the frequency-domain channel estimation value. A twiddle factor is generated for computing a datum to be input into the Mth DFT computation. A datum is generated to be input into the Mth DFT computation, by using the frequency-domain channel estimation value and the twiddle factor. The time-domain channel estimation value is computed by performing DFT computations in a range from the Mth DFT computation to the Pth DFT computation, where P=log2 N and N is the number of data consisting the frequency-domain channel estimation value.

    Abstract: According to a compressor of the present invention, the compressor further comprises an oil separating mechanism 40 which separates oil from the refrigerant gas discharged from the compressing mechanism 10, the oil separating mechanism 40 includes a cylindrical space 41 in which the refrigerant gas orbits, an inflow portion 42 for flowing the refrigerant gas discharged from the compressing mechanism 10 into the cylindrical space 41, a sending-out port 43 for sending out, from the cylindrical space 41 to the one container space 32, the refrigerant gas from which the oil is separated, and an exhaust port 44 for discharging the separated oil from the cylindrical space 41 into the other container space 32. According to this configuration, efficiency of the electric motor 20 is enhanced, volumetric efficiency is enhanced, and low oil circulation is realized.
